Why it's worth checking out

Range Brewing is a Brisbane small-batch brewery built around modern craft beer, with an ever-changing release schedule rather than a fixed, familiar lineup. The brewery says it makes and releases a diverse range each week, using different techniques, styles and hops to keep developing its approach. Its online range spans pale ales, sours, IPAs, DIPAs, TIPAs, ginger beer and non-alcoholic beer, with mixed boxes and gift vouchers available for taking the experience home.

The brewery’s taproom offers 16 rotating taps, giving visitors a chance to try fresh releases alongside wine and cocktails. Takeaway beer and merchandise are also available, and bookings are offered for groups wanting to settle in together. Named releases include Disco, a DDH pale ale; Sunshine, an XPA; Dreams, a hazy IPA; Hard Ginger Beer; and Low Key, a non-alcoholic option. The brewery also sells mixed packs such as the Forever Range Taster Pack. Availability changes, which is part of the appeal: the site positions Range as a place for people who enjoy discovery as much as a reliable favourite.

The atmosphere is presented as relaxed, social and welcoming, with a space designed for staying awhile rather than simply picking up a takeaway. Range describes itself as a kind of social club, where locals can feel at home and first-time visitors can find something worth returning to. The wider offering includes pizza and snacks through RANGE PIZZA, available from the group’s venues and for delivery across Brisbane. That makes the brewery a practical choice for a casual catch-up, a group booking or a solo visit focused on trying something new from the taps.

Range began in Newstead in 2018, founded by Matt McIver and Gerard Martin after the pair developed an appreciation for modern beer while travelling. Their original idea was to bring high-quality, fresh, small-batch beer to Australia, and the brewery has since grown into a group of hospitality venues including Patio by Range in Paddington, Rays by Range in Camp Hill and The Bethnal, an events and wedding space in Newstead.
